Young Living’s Farm Ownership
Young Living owns and operates a significant number of farms worldwide. These farms are strategically located in regions where the company can source the highest quality botanicals for their essential oils. The exact number of farms owned by Young Living is not publicly disclosed, but it is known that the company has farms in various countries, including the United States, France, and Australia.
USA: The Heart of Young Living’s Operations
In the United States, Young Living owns and manages a large number of farms, particularly in the state of Idaho. These farms are dedicated to growing botanicals such as peppermint, lavender, and other herbs used in the production of essential oils. The company’s farm in Idaho, known as the Seed to Seal farms, serves as a model for sustainability and quality in the essential oil industry.
France: The Home of Lavender
Young Living owns and operates a farm in France, which is renowned for its high-quality lavender. The farm is located in the Provence region, a place where lavender has been cultivated for centuries. This farm not only produces lavender essential oil but also serves as a hub for research and development in the field of essential oil production.
Australia: A New Chapter in Farm Ownership
Young Living has expanded its farm ownership to Australia, where the company has acquired a farm in the Northern Territory. This farm is dedicated to growing eucalyptus and other native Australian botanicals, which are used in the production of essential oils. The acquisition of this farm reflects Young Living’s commitment to sourcing materials from diverse regions around the world.
